My situation is that I have been attending the same Church for 20 years, and I love it! What are other Churches doing? I don't know outside of former experience, services on TV and what I read.

That being said, I am in full agreement with what Marks said. I am sure there are awful Churches out there, and I am sure some have false doctrines that need correction. But Church bashing... I don't condone it.

I will speak my mind according to the knowledge God has given me about practices and doctrines, but I won't bash Churches and especially the overall institution or doctrine that Church (and by that I mean the assembly of physical bodies together in one place with a sense of structure and order).

For those of you who ask, "Should we follow the Church or the Bible"... My reply is that it isn't a logical question because the Church SHOULD be following the Bible! If it isn't then either it has to make adjustments or you should leave.

Second, to those of you who are following the Bible but not going to Church... Well... You aren't following the Bible yourself, so quit bashing Churches whom you say aren't following the Bible!

Because you see... The Bible says Church (the assembling as well as the personal connection of brethren) is important.

How important? Well... You might not be saved without it.

Most of Jesus' ministry was done outside of any building. He didn't say go into the churches and synagogues to preach the gospel. He said go into the highways and the hedges. And that's what He did. He didn't compel anyone to come into the temple or synagogues. He compelled them to come and follow Him, to enter the kingdom of God through Himself. Nowhere in the Bible do we see a requirement to be part of a government recognized religious organization. We aren't required to only gather in a "church building." The church is made up of people ....not brick and mortar.
